# Service Accounts: String Extraction

The `extract-i18n` script pulls translatable strings from all Bramblewick repos and pushes them to the Glossa service. It runs under the `i18n-extractor` service account. Do not run it under your personal account; Glossa rate-limits individual users aggressively. The account has write access to the staging catalog only. Set the token in your shell before invoking the script. The current staging token is below.

API key for kahap-kafog: zpat15_6qzxZ7YR8aDwjmp

Handover: DepWeave visualizer

Taking over from Marit. Graph layout runs on the Quillhaven cluster; don't touch the solver pool sizing without re-benchmarking. Edge pruning is aggressive by design — large monorepos choke otherwise. Cron rebuilds the index nightly. No secrets in the repo; everything injected at deploy. The runtime reads the following values at startup.

service settings:
BRIIX_PIN=8582
BRIIX_TENANT=raleth
BRIIX_METRICS_HOST=metrics.briix.urlaqstack.example
BRIIX_SEAL=seal_c11ef522
BRIIX_STANDBY_TEAM=ulaok

Heads up: if the Lintrock baseline file in the Quarrow repo drifts from main, CI fails with a "stale baseline" error even when the code is fine. Quick fix is to regenerate the baseline on a clean checkout and re-push. If a customer build is blocked, confirm the failing run matches the token below before escalating.

build token for yadug-yagag: htk21_c863c33eb8b82c0c9c152